Package: ftp.debian.org
X-Debbugs-Cc: gqu...@packages.debian.org
gquilt was orphaned in 2014 and apparently abanoned upstream in 2011.
It was removed from Testing in January because it depends on the
deprecated pygtk.
Therefore, please remove gquilt from Debian.
